Keto Sausage and Egg Casserole Recipe

A cheesy, low-carb breakfast casserole packed with savory sausage, eggs, and rich cream for a simple, satisfying, and keto-friendly meal perfect for brunch or breakfast.

  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ings

Ingredients

Main Ingredients

  • 1 lb breakfast sausage
  • 8 large eggs
  • ½ cup heavy cream
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• ¼ tsp gar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 375 °F (190 °C) and grease a 9×9-inch baking dish to prevent sticking and ensure easy cleanup.
  2. Cook Sausage: In a skillet over medium heat, cook the breakfast sausage until it’s fully browned and cooked through. Drain off any excess fat to keep the casserole from becoming greasy.
  3. Mix Egg Mixture: In a large bowl, whisk together the 8 large eggs, ½ cup heavy cream, ¼ teaspoon garlic powder, and salt and pepper to taste until smooth and well combined.
  4. Assemble Casserole: Spread the cooked sausage evenly in the greased baking dish. Pour the egg mixture over the sausage, then sprinkle 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ese on top evenly.
  5. Bake: Place the casserole in the preheated oven and bake for about 30 minutes or until the eggs are fully set and the top is golden brown.

Notes

  • Add chopped spinach, bell peppers, or mushrooms to the sausage mixture for extra flavor and vegetables.
  • This casserole stores well in the refrigerator for up to 4 days; reheat slices as needed for a quick breakfast.
